Thermal Resistance of 1D Micron‐Wide Interface Under External Force Modulation
A novel TET‐based technique is developed to characterize the interfacial thermal resistance at the microscale. The interfacial thermal resistance is measured at ≈1200–1400 mK/W for natural contact. Externally applied force reduces the thermal resistance dramatically down to ≈125 mK/W.
